Electron Beam Lithography for Nanostructure Fabrication Workshop

Call For Papers and Participation by Research Staff and Students

The Network Access Committee of the National Nanofabrication Users Network
will hold a WORKSHOP on Electron Beam Lithography for Nanostructure
Fabrication, at Cornell University on Jan.14-15.1998 . Emphasis will be on
nanostructure fabrication in university laboratories. Informal
presentations are solicited.

This is an informal workshop, for exchange of ideas, results and
technologies amongst researchers, technology that might not get shared at a
formal conference yet is critical to successful fabrication. The primary
audience will be the academic research staff and senior graduate students
at university fabrication facilities, although all others are invited to
participate as well. Mask fabrication by ebeam lithography is NOT included
but most other applications are.

Topics for discussion will include instrument operation and
characteristics, resist evaluation, pattern specification, exposure and
fabrication schemes, and novel applications. Both SEM based and commercial
system lithography are included. Discussions of non-microelectronic
applications of ebeam lithography are particularly encouraged.

This workshop follows prior NNUN workshops on Reactive Ion Etching,
Photolithography, and BioMEMS held in recent years at UCSB , Penn State,
and Stanford, respectively. They are an outreach effort of NNUN to promote
exchange of microfabrication techniques and procedures within the academic
community. Considerable information exchange on the primary topic, as well
as general laboratory operation, is expected.
